eMailDodo
eMailDodo

Description: eMailDodo is an easy-to-use email client for Windows that provides a streamlined interface for managing multiple email accounts. It comes with customization options, email scheduling, and rules to help organize your inbox.

Substack
Substack

Description: Substack is an email newsletter platform that allows writers and publishers to easily create, design, and distribute email newsletters. It aims to let freelance writers and bloggers build direct relationships with readers.

Substack
Substack Features
  • Allows writers to create and send email newsletters
  • Provides templates and tools for newsletter design
  • Handles newsletter hosting, delivery and analytics
  • Lets writers build subscriber lists and collect payments
  • Offers tiers with different features based on number of subscribers
  • Integrates with payment processors like Stripe

Substack
Substack
Pros
  • Easy to use interface
  • Good delivery and analytics
  • Allows monetization of newsletters
  • Lets writers own their subscriber lists
  • No need to build own email infrastructure
Cons
  • Limited customization compared to self-hosted solutions
  • Transaction fees on payments
  • No control over delivery servers
  • Email deliverability issues possible
  • Lock-in to Substack platform
